Wescott, Siobhan – Winds of Change, 1997
Strategies for effective writing include having clear expectations, developing a focused set of points, building straightforward sentences, providing specific information, making revisions, and recognizing factors that are conducive to good writing. Taylor, Barry P. – TESOL Quarterly, 1981
The act of essay writing itself can serve to formulate thought and shape ideas. In the English as a Second Language classroom, this translates into an approach which places composition revision in a central position between content and written form. This approach more closely reflects the writing process. (Author/PJM)
